05Your Rights Under GDPR
As a data subject, you have the following rights under Articles 15–22 of the GDPR:
- Right of access (Art. 15) — obtain a copy of your personal data
- Right to rectification (Art. 16) — correct inaccurate or incomplete data
- Right to erasure / "right to be forgotten" (Art. 17) — request deletion of your data
- Right to restriction of processing (Art. 18)
- Right to data portability (Art. 20) — receive your data in a machine-readable format (JSON or CSV)
- Right to object (Art. 21) — object to processing based on legitimate interest
- Right not to be subject to automated decision-making (Art. 22) — we do not perform any automated profiling
How to exercise your rights: send an email to quickapps.support@gmail.com from the address associated with your account. We respond within 30 days (extendable to 90 days for complex requests, with prior notice). The service is free of charge, except for manifestly unfounded or excessive requests.
06Data Retention
We only retain data for as long as strictly necessary.
| Data category | Retention period | Justification |
|---|---|---|
| Account data (email, user ID, subscription) | While subscription active + 3 years | Commercial prescription (French Civil Code Art. L. 110-4) |
| Payment logs & invoices | 10 years | French fiscal law (Livre des procédures fiscales Art. L. 102 B) |
| Anonymous quota data (install ID) | 2 years | Fraud prevention (legitimate interest) |
| Support email exchanges | 3 years after last contact | Commercial prescription |
After the retention period, data is either deleted or fully anonymized.
07Cookies & Tracking
Landing page (thequickapps.com): no cookies, no local storage (other than your language preference), no tracking scripts of any kind. The page loads only Google Fonts, which is a static CSS request.
Xtract extension: no cookies. The extension uses your browser's local storage (chrome.storage.local) to remember your install ID and your recent export settings. This data never leaves your device.
Since we do not use cookies or trackers, no cookie banner or consent is required under the ePrivacy Directive.
